Tether in the Spotlight: Is Its Stability Enduring?

The digital asset market of stablecoins has exploded in recent years, with Tether (USDT) emerging as a dominant force. Ensuring a 1:1 peg to the US dollar, Tether has become a popular choice for traders seeking volatility protection amidst the often-turbulent copyright market. However, recent events have cast serious questions over its stability and transparency.

  • Regulators around the globe are increasingly scrutinizing Tether's operations, demanding greater disclosure regarding its reserves and backing assets.
  • Past controversies involving unsavory accounting practices and allegations of improper manipulation in the market have further eroded investor confidence.

While Tether maintains that it is fully collateralized by US dollars and other liquid assets, skeptics argue that the company's lack of external audits raises genuine concerns about its stability.

The fate of Tether remains uncertain. If the company can successfully address these criticisms and restore trust, it may continue to thrive as a major player in the stablecoin market. However, if the scrutiny intensifies and leads to further legal repercussions, Tether's dominance could be eroded.

BTC vs Altcoin: A Battle for Blockchain Supremacy

The copyright landscape is a dynamic and ever-evolving ecosystem, with numerous contenders vying for dominance. Among these, copyright and Ethereum stand out as the two titans, locked in a fierce battle for blockchain supremacy. Bitcoin, the pioneering copyright, boasts an established track record of security and stability, while Ethereum offers a more versatile platform with smart contract capabilities, fueling a thriving ecosystem of decentralized applications (copyright).   • Bitcoin's' sole focus on acting as a digital currency provides it with a clear niche in the market. Conversely, Ethereum's' platform serves as a foundation for a myriad of applications, ranging from decentralized finance (DeFi) to non-fungible tokens (NFTs).
  • Bitcoin's' peer-to-peer nature and limited supply have contributed to its perception as a store of value, akin to digital gold. In contrast, Ethereum's' programmable platform allows for greater flexibility and customization, attracting developers seeking to build innovative solutions.

Bitcoin today reigns supreme in terms of market capitalization, but Ethereum is rapidly gaining ground. The future of the blockchain landscape remains uncertain, with both Bitcoin and Ethereum poised for continued growth and evolution.
